Lon Snowden, the father of fugitive former NSA employee  Edward Snowden, has gotten in touch with his son via the Internet, according to Russian media.

Lon Snowden decided on the move because his fatherly feelings proved stronger than security considerations, his son’s attorney, Anatoly Kucharena, has told RIA Novosti.

Previous media reports said Lon Snowden had communicated with his son via a protected Internet channel using encrypted messages.

Prior to that he had only communicated with his son through Kucherena. Edward Snowden is currently in a safe place, undertaking an adaptation course, and is OK,  Kucharena said.

Snowden was granted asylum by Russia on August 1 after reportedly spending more than a month living inside the transit zone of Moscow’s Sheremetyevo airport.
